How can I know what RAID configured on my machine?

I am not the one installed the box at the begining, how can I know what RAID configured on my machine? My box is IBM with Redhat ES3 on it. Is there an utility that I can run to check it when the machine running?

Does your server have a ServeRAID card in it? if so, you can grab the latest ServeRAID Manager CD, boot up with it and check your drives to see if they are in a RAID configuration.

If you are not sure if you have a ServeRAID controller or some other RAID card, you should be able to watch the POST messages as the server boots up. One of them should indicate something about RAID and perhaps even give you some options to enter a bios setup utility for the card.
